Key findings
Tribunal's reasoningThe tribunal struck out the claim under rule 37 because it had not been actively pursued. Employment Judge Wright recorded that the claimant had failed to attend two preliminary hearings without explanation, and that she was ordered to explain both her non-attendance at the hearing on 8 May 2019 and her apparent failure to actively pursue the case.
The reasons state that since the claim form was presented on 3 November 2018, the tribunal had had no contact from the claimant despite telephone messages and emails being left for her. The respondent's strike out application dated 18 July 2019 was copied to the claimant, but she still did not contact the tribunal with any explanation. No remedy was awarded because the claim was struck out.
